Flex4入门教程:从基础到创建首个程序

需积分: 3 2 下载量 94 浏览量 更新于2024-07-31 收藏 1.62MB PPT 举报
"这份资料详细介绍了Flex4,一种富互联网应用程序(RIA)的开发框架,以及如何使用FlashBuilder4进行Flex程序的开发。" 在Web应用程序的发展历程中,随着用户对交互性和体验需求的提升,Flex应运而生。Flex4是Adobe推出的一款前台客户端技术,它致力于解决传统HTML在表现力上的局限性,为用户提供更丰富、更具个性化的界面体验。Flex作为RIA的代表,将桌面应用的交互性与Web应用的便捷性相结合,通过异步通信方式与服务器保持安全高效的连接。 Flex4的核心组件包括Adobe Flex SDK、FlashBuilder4和Adobe LiveCycle Enterprise Suite。其中,Flex SDK提供了构建RIA所需的工具和技术,FlashBuilder4则是一个基于Eclipse的集成开发环境,极大地提升了Flex开发的效率。LiveCycle Enterprise Suite则为企业级应用提供了全面的解决方案。 在开发过程中,Flex程序由MXML和ActionScript两部分构成。MXML,一种基于XML的语言,主要用于定义界面布局和数据模型,而ActionScript,基于ECMAScript,类似于JavaScript,负责实现动态功能和动画效果。Flex4相较于早期版本,引入了更多改进和新特性,如更灵活的皮肤和组件设计,增强了开发者对于应用外观和行为的定制能力。 为了开始使用Flex,你需要首先安装FlashBuilder4。这是一个强大的IDE,支持创建、调试和部署Flex项目。创建Flex Project的步骤包括选择项目类型、配置项目属性,然后就可以开始编写MXML和ActionScript代码,构建你的第一个Flex程序了。 通过学习这份资料,你可以掌握Flex的基本概念,理解MXML文件结构,编写简单的ActionScript代码,以及掌握Flex程序的界面布局技巧。这将为你打开通往富互联网应用程序开发的大门,让你能够创建出更具吸引力和用户体验的Web应用。